自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

cenyi2012的专栏

遥迢昨日江南雪,落尽梅花又一春

  • 博客(29)
  • 资源 (24)
  • 论坛 (5)
  • 收藏
  • 关注

原创 解决linux服务器上安装的MySQL出现的问题:1130 host is not allowed to connect to

今天在虚拟机里的centos7上安装了mysql,yum install mariadb-server mariadb 然后设置了密码:[root@host]# mysqladmin -u root password "password";然后我想在本地通过Navicat来连接,发现连接不上。执行此命令:[root@host]# GRANT   ALL   PRIVILEGES   ON   *....

2018-03-28 20:32:29 2077

原创 在pycharm中安装游戏库pygame

1、首先我们安装了pycharm,并且激活(1)在激活界面的License server输入:http://idea.liyang.io;或者:点击help→Register→License sever ,输入http://idea.liyang.io(2)在浏览器的地址栏输入:http://idea.lanyus.com/,该网址,无需修改用户名,点击获取注册码。复制该注册码,粘贴在注册

2018-01-14 11:12:23 10085 1

原创 根据Unicode编码完美的判断中文汉字和符号

// 根据Unicode编码完美的判断中文汉字和符号 private static boolean isChinese(char c) { Character.UnicodeBlock ub = Character.UnicodeBlock.of(c); if (ub == Character.UnicodeBlock.CJK_UNIFIED_IDEOGRAPHS || ub ==

2016-03-30 22:00:07 3515 2

原创 针对一个文件夹压缩成zip文件

import java.io.File;import org.apache.tools.zip.ZipEntry;import org.apache.tools.zip.ZipOutputStream; import java.io.BufferedOutputStream;import java.io.FileInputStream;import java.io.FileOutpu

2016-03-30 21:53:54 578

原创 eclipse和pydev的配置

eclipse是个非常灵活的IDE,适合c、c++、java、PHP、Android等等各种开发,当然也包括python。这里讲一下很关键的版本匹配,pydev 3.x版本要求 jdk 7的配合,否则如果使用了jdk6就会报错说jvm不适用。所以比较简单的做法就是 jdk 6 + pydev 2.8 + eclipse 3.6或者jdk 7 + pydev 3.x + eclipse 3.

2015-08-17 08:44:13 570

原创 关于oracle+ibatis批量insert的写法

现在编写代码,总时刻要求自己,不只是实现功能,而且要质量更高。最近使用ibatis框架,其灵活的sql编写,能够颗粒度的优化,蛮不错的。另外使用批量insert时,找了好久,终于被我找到一种合适的批量添加操作。强调一下,本人使用的是oracle数据库。传到DAO层的是一个List集合类 insert all i

2015-08-14 10:09:15 9503 4

原创 关于extjs下载excel文件使用到Ajax异步请求

mark一下,开发过程中,项目使用extjs4和Struts2整合在一起。其中有个excel文件的下载功能。项目中最初是使用window.location.hrefwindow.location.href ="sam/exportSampleDetailExcel.action?sampleManagement.sampleNum="+Ext.JSON.encode(jsonArr

2015-08-05 17:59:35 4097 1

原创 mybatis+spring3+mysql整合的webservice

接触mybatis有段时间了,mybatis是ibatis的升级版,两者还是有些差别的,最明显的是映射的 SQL 语句与接口中的方法绑定。今天来整合一下RT的webservice,利用xml写一个对应的包含Mapper信息的配置文件来实现。看截图里的各个package结构,先把package建立起来。那么,整合首先从spring的applicationContext

2015-03-22 23:01:25 3854 2

原创 同过apache-commons-id.jar生成32为主键id

有时候,需要自己在java代码里直接生成id主键,这时候自己写啥随机数,

2014-07-26 12:38:34 2845

转载 20个非常有用的Java功能代码

1. 把Strings转换成int和把int转换成StringString a = String.valueOf(2); //integer to numeric string int i = Integer.parseInt(a); //numeric string to an int String a = String.valueOf(2); //integer to

2014-03-18 22:55:00 724

原创 状态: 失败 -测试失败: IO 错误: The Network Adapter could not establish the connection

今天试着练习练习代码的,建了个数据库,然后连接,出现这连接失败的情况。郁闷了一下,然后在cmd里输入:lsnrctl出现:LSNRCTL>输入:status   出现如下截图这信息然后输入命令来启动:start也不行,出现如下图提示信息明显的就知道啥问题了,HOST=192.168.1.7这个IP地址不正确,改成正确的IP地址即可。除了修改listen

2014-03-15 10:07:33 8083

原创 Android Google maps api 最新生成方式

最近Google已经改变了原来生成maps api的方式,原来的http://code.google.com/android/maps-api-signup.html页面打开后跳转到https://developers.google.com/maps/documentation/android/?hl=zh-CN&csw=1页面了。          那么现在的最新申请maps api key

2014-01-04 12:30:51 1029

原创 ibatis+spring+cxf+mysql搭建webservice

比较忙,很少写博客。。。将自己的所学记录下来,时常温习,温故知新,真的很有意义。也可以与志同道合之士一起探讨各自的见解,再好不过!昨晚写了个简单的webservice,写出来分享一下,大牛高手就略过吧,希望能够帮到他人~首先需必备:mysql、myeclipse6.5(话说8.5的用起来真是占内存卡电脑!)、cxf(apache-cxf-2.6.2这个版本的哦,大家去网上下载吧,我就不给下

2013-12-14 11:20:54 2989 4

原创 Java map、set去重复的值

List list = new ArrayList(); list.add("一"); list.add("二"); list.add("二"); list.add("三"); list.add("三"); list.add("三"); String result = null; Map map = new HashMap(); HashSet

2013-11-22 22:04:36 1974

转载 struts2总结

1.Actiona)namespaceb)pathc)DMI(Dynamic method invocation:!methodName)d)通配符匹配(*_*)e)接收参数action属性,域模型,ModelDriven(了解);f)访问web元素(四种(2种基本类型,2种struts2封装类型(Map)),常用两种:取得request,session,app

2013-08-29 23:52:15 705

转载 struts2中方法验证的三种形式

1,采用注解annotation形式:在不需要验证的方法前加上@SkipValidation2,正对每一个需要验证的方法单独生成一个配置文件,例如在UserAction中有两个方法add()和delete()  并且我们假设只对add()方法进行校验,配置如下:-------------------------------struts.xml------------------

2013-08-29 23:51:35 856

转载 struts2_大纲10_sitemesh

OS(OpenSymphony)的SiteMesh是一个用来在JSP中实现页面布局和装饰(layout and decoration)的框架组件,能够帮助网站开发人员较容易实现页面中动态内容和静态装饰外观的分离SiteMesh使用方式:①导包:sitemesh-2.4.2.jarstruts2-sitemesh-plugin-2.2.3.jar②web.xml中

2013-08-29 23:51:06 609

转载 struts2_大纲09_token防止表单重复提交

标签防止表单重复提交,方法如下:第一步:在表单中加入                    第二步:在struts.xml文件中配置/success.jsp/index.jsp以上配置加入了"token"拦截器和"invalid.token"结果,因为"token"拦截器在会话的token与请求的token不一致时,将会直接返回"in

2013-08-29 23:50:44 651

转载 struts2_大纲08_文件上传下载

1.在WEB-INF/lib下加入commons-fileupload-1.2.1.jar和commons-io-1.3.2.jar2.把form表单中的enctype设置为:"multipart/form-data"3.在Action类中添加以下属性(属性定义规范:前半部分以表单中文件上传框name(myFile)值对应,后半部分为固定写法):public class FileUpl

2013-08-29 23:50:16 716

转载 struts2_大纲07_框架数据校验

* struts2数据校验分为手工验证和自动验证(XML) * 手工验证:指的是在对应的action里面通过validate方法对这个action里面的属性进行校验 * validate方法是重写,它是在ValidateAble接口中定义的 * 所以我们这个action要实现ValidateAble接口才能完成校验 * 但是ActionSupport已经实现了ValidateAbl

2013-08-29 23:49:47 684

转载 struts2_大纲06_类型转换

类型转换类的三种配置形式(局部转换器,全局转换器):*actin级别:配置文件的名字:action-conversion.properties内部配置:ation对应的属性名=转换类的路径配置文件的存放位置:和action位置相同说明:当用户访问这个action中这个属性的时候才调用类型转换类*pojo级别:配置文件的名字:pojo-conversion.pro

2013-08-29 23:49:21 646

转载 struts2_大纲05_拦截器

1,interceptor原理,执行过程2,创建一个interceptor,实现interceptor接口3.重写三个方法: init()      destroy()      intercept(ActionInvocation arg0)4.struts.xml文件中进行配置例如:managerAction

2013-08-29 23:48:56 581

转载 struts2_大纲04_标签

1,struts标签分为:*通用标签*控制标签*UI标签(展现)2,通用标签:property*property标签中的value属性默认是一个object表示根据在值栈中根据username取到一个对象显示*property取值为字符串表示直接显示一个"哈哈"字符串,直接显示的字符串要加上单引号*property的默认值:如果根据adm

2013-08-29 23:48:33 572

转载 struts2_大纲04_i18n

i18n国际化*国际化的解释*ResourceBandle实例*Struts实例*native2ascii 源文件名 目标文件名*properties级别问题action:文件名要和Action的类名一致package:名字必须是package_..._....propertiesapplication:名字可以随意,但是需要配置struts.custom.i18n

2013-08-29 23:48:10 528

转载 struts2_大纲03_action&result

1,Struts2配置文件中的模块包含*将另外一个xml配置文件作为struts.xml文件的一部分引入到struts.xml*意义在于项目开发时的并行开发(版本控制工具同步管理)2,struts2的默认Action:当用户访问的页面不存在的时候跳转到默认action*页面访问index.action*struts.xml配置文件/error.jsp

2013-08-29 23:47:44 1215

转载 struts2_大纲02_访问Web页面元素

访问Web元素:request,session,application,HttpServletRequest,HttpSession,ServletContext  *方式一:  依赖于容器获取Map类型的request,session,application private Map session;         private Map application;re

2013-08-29 23:47:11 779

转载 struts2_大纲02_Struts2_OGNL

OGNL:Object Graph Navigation Language(对象图导航语言)1,访问Action值栈中的普通属性:2,访问Action值栈中的对象属性(要有get set方法):3,访问值栈中对象属性的方法4,访问值栈中action的普通方法:5,访问静态方法:6,访问静态属性:配置属性文件,允许ognl访问静态方法str

2013-08-29 23:46:42 553

转载 struts2_大纲01

下载:http://struts.apache.org/1,导入jar包,7个必备的jar包分别是:*struts2-core-2.1.6.jar*ognl-2.6.11.jar*xwork-2.1.2.jar*freemarker-2.3.13.jar*commons-logging-1.0.4.jar*commons-fileupload-1.2.1

2013-08-29 23:46:09 653

转载 struts2_i18n

1.资源文件的准备,格式如下:baseName_language_country.propertiesbaseName_language.propertiesbaseName.properties其中baseName是资源文件的基本名,可以自定义,但language和country必须是java支持的语言和国家如:中国大陆:baseName_zh_CN.properties

2013-08-29 23:45:24 584

ibatis+spring+cxf+mysql搭建的myWebservice服务端

ibatis+spring+cxf+mysql搭建webservice的服务端,文章地址在http://blog.csdn.net/cenyi2013/article/details/17315755

2013-12-14

ibatis+spring+cxf+mysql搭建webservice的客户端

ibatis+spring+cxf+mysql搭建webservice的客户端,文章地址在http://blog.csdn.net/cenyi2013/article/details/17315755. 服务端源码的下载地址在http://download.csdn.net/detail/cenyi2012/6712729

2013-12-14

commons-jexl-1.1.jar

commons-jexl-1.1.jar

2013-10-22

commons-jexl-2.1.1.jar

commons-jexl-2.1.1.jar

2013-10-22

史上比较全面的android界面汇总

史上比较全面的android界面汇总,让你受益匪浅

2013-08-06

《Android应用开发实战》配套源码.zip

《Android应用开发实战》配套源码,不容错过,值得拥有

2013-08-07

c#开发Android应用实战.pdf

c#开发Android应用实战,不只有java能开发android软件哦。亲们,不要错过,新技术!

2013-08-06

struts2.1_spring2.5.6_hibernate3.3整合所需基本jar包

struts2.1_spring2.5.6_hibernate3.3采用xml配置文件整合所需基本jar包

2013-02-22

MyEclipse激活软件注册码软件

破解Myeclipse注册的阻碍,MyEclipse激活软件,能够产生注册码激活Myeclipse

2013-02-22

Web 编程&脚本 技术教程

从基础的HTML到XHTML,乃至进阶的XML、SQL、数据库、多媒体和WAP。

2013-02-20

C语言教程-100例

C语言教程-100例.锻炼你的能力,一百道经典例题

2013-02-20

Android应用开发揭秘

本书内容全面,不仅详细讲解了Android框架、Android组件、用户界面开发、游戏开发、数据存储、多媒体开发和网络开发等基础知识,而且还深入阐述了传感器、语音识别、桌面组件开发、Android游戏引擎设计、Android应用优化、OpenGL等高级知识,最重要的是还全面介绍了如何利用原生的C/C++(NDK)和Python、Lua等脚本语言(Android Scripting Environment)来开发Android应用;本书实战性强,书中的每个知识点都有配精心设计的示例,尤为值得一提的是,它还以迭代的方式重现了各种常用的Android应用和经典Android游戏的开发全过程,既可以以它们为范例进行实战演练,又可以将它们直接应用到实际开发中去。

2013-02-20

struts2+spring+mybatis整合所需的基本jar包

struts2+spring+mybatis整合所需的基本jar包

2013-01-02

Android中文API—android.widget.chm

android开发必备文档 官方的 需要的来下载吧

2012-12-07

Android基础教程(中文版).pdf

《Android基础教程》内容完整丰富,具有较强的通用性,读者都能通过《Android基础教程》快速学习Android开发,提高相关技能。Android是谷歌公司开发的全新开源手机平台。《Android基础教程》是一部关于Android开发的基础教程,采用由浅入深、循序渐进的方式讨论Android。书中还结合数独游戏等实例更加形象生动地讲解了Android开发的基本流程,且每章最后都有一个“快速阅读指南”,更加方便了读者的阅读。

2012-12-07

精通CSS:高级Web标准解决方案.pdf

CSS作为Web标准的一部分,已经成为现代网页设计中必不可少的关键要素。CSS是一种简单的语言,但是由于种种原因,真正精通CSS却绝非易事。在使 用CSS开发网站时,会遇到形形色色的浏览器bug和不一致问题,而解决方案又五花八门,往往让使用者感觉千头万绪、不知从何着手。 本书将最 有用的CSS技术汇总在一起,还总结了CSS设计中的最佳实践,讨论了解决各种实际问题的技术,弥补了一直以来CSS图书的空白。正因如此,英文版出版 后,一时洛阳纸贵,多次重印,并迅速登上Amazon图书排行榜前列,最高时甚至与哈里·波特并驾齐驱,创造了计算机图书的销售奇迹。 本书最后的两个实例研究将书中讨论的许多技术组合起来,使读者不仅理解工作原理,而且能够学到如何将它们应用在实际项目中,迅速精通CSS,成为CSS专家。 本书将最有用的CSS技术汇总在一起,在介绍基本的CSS概念和最佳实践之后,讨论了核心的CSS技术,例如图像、链接、列表操纵、表单设计、数据表格 设计以及纯CSS布局。每一章内容由浅入深,直到建立比较复杂的示例。之后本书用两章讨论招数、过滤器、bug和bug修复,最后由Simon Collison和Cameron Moll两位杰出的CSS设计人员,将书中讨论的许多技术组合起来,给出了两个实例研究。本书还集中介绍了现实的浏览器问题,是弥补CSS知识欠缺不可或 缺的参考书。 本书适合具有(X)HTML和CSS基本知识的任何网页设计人员阅读。

2012-12-07

SQL Server编程词典.exe

Microsoft SQL Server 2005 是一个全面的数据库平台,使用集成的商业智能 (BI) 工具提供了企业级的数据管理。Microsoft SQL Server 2005 数据库引擎为关系型数据和结构化数据提供了更安全可靠的存储功能,使您可以构建和管理用于业务的高可用和高性能的数据应用程序。

2012-11-26

架构师.pdf

架构师是客户需求和开发者之间的桥梁。在软件行业中,一般提到的架构师是技术架构师,而忽略了领域架构师或者讲是领域工程师的概念。一个好的领域专家一定是业务领域的架构师,他能够给出某一个业务领域的架构,我们可以称为业务架构,只有技术架构和业务架构紧密结合才有可能真正创造出一个好的系统!

2012-11-26

php编程词典.exe

PHP编程词典个人版是明日科技为PHP各级程序开发人员和编程爱好者开发的专业编程资源库,它提供了海量的开发资源、丰富的实例项目、灵活的查询方式、多样的学习模式,既可以帮助零基础者快速入门,又可以帮助有一定基础者快速提升开发水平,更适合各级程序开发人员随时检索查询,随时粘贴复用。PHP编程词典个人版是程序开发人员的左膀右臂,软件工程师必备的专业指南。

2012-11-23

《HTML5从入门到精通》中文学习教程.pdf

HTML5是用于取代1999年所制定的 HTML 4.01 和 XHTML 1.0 标准的 HTML 标准版本,现在仍处于发展阶段,但大部分浏览器已经支持某些 HTML5 技术。HTML 5有两大特点:首先,强化了 Web 网页的表现性能。其次,追加了本地数据库等 Web 应用的功能。广义论及HTML5时,实际指的是包括HTML、CSS和JavaScript在内的一套技术组合。它希望能够减少浏览器对于需要插件的丰富性网络应用服务(plug-in-based rich internet application,RIA),如Adobe Flash、Microsoft Silverlight,与Oracle JavaFX的需求,并且提供更多能有效增强网络应用的标准集

2012-11-21

excel甘特图.zip

项目管理excel甘特图,项目管理人员必备,各种效果丰富的甘特图。只需填入相关的工时和任务,自动生成所需的甘特图效果。

2020-05-29

svn-eclipse-site-1.6.10

此压缩包是针对本地安装svn使用。安装svn有两种方式,一种是在线安装,另外一种是解压此包后将解压的文件拷贝的eclipse、myeclipse安装路径下的包里即可。 第一步:解压 svn-eclipse-site-1.6.10.zip 第二步:复制解压后的site-1.6.5文件夹到你eclipse、myeclipse的安装目录的dropins文件夹下,重启eclipse、myeclipse就ok了。

2016-04-30

mybatis+spring3+mysql整合的webservice的service

详细的文章在http://blog.csdn.net/cenyi2013/article/details/44544547,欢迎大家指点,谢谢!

2015-03-22

mybatis+spring3+mysql整合的webservice的client端

详细的文章在http://blog.csdn.net/cenyi2013/article/details/44544547,欢迎大家指点。

2015-03-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人 TA的粉丝

提示
确定要删除当前文章?
取消 删除